Default What oil weight should I use in my94 wrx???

Hi all.

Im new to this site and subarus...... so bear with my lack of knowledge!!!!
Im going to do an oil change soon on 1994 wrx and was wondering what the best weight is? Castrol reckons 5w30, shell and valvoline reckon 5w40...??? What do you guys use or what would you recommend?? Its got 176,000klms on it. Doesnt blow any smoke or use any oil.

Cheers. Thanks in advance for your replies
